Latest Patents:

- Compressor: Lee's innovative compressor design features a unique discharge valve that prevents backflow of compressed refrigerant and over-compression. This technology ensures optimal performance and prevents potential damage during operation and shutdown phases.

- Scroll Compressor with Enhanced Discharge Structure: Lee's scroll compressor introduces an auxiliary discharge path that optimizes the discharge area during the initial stages. This feature enhances the efficiency of refrigerant discharge, showcasing Lee's commitment to innovation and practical solutions.
